容器化技术如何重塑海外VPS部署模式
传统海外VPS部署面临环境差异、依赖冲突等典型问题,而容器化封装通过标准化运行时环境彻底改变了这一局面。Docker镜像将应用程序及其所有依赖项打包为轻量级可移植单元,使得在欧美、东南亚等不同区域的VPS上都能实现一致性部署。以某跨境电商平台为例,采用容器化后其日本节点的服务启动时间从4小时缩短至15分钟,且完全避免了因系统库版本差异导致的运行错误。这种部署方式特别适合需要快速扩展海外节点的SaaS服务,通过预构建的容器镜像库实现分钟级全球业务部署。
海外VPS容器网络架构设计要点
跨地域容器网络配置是海外部署的关键挑战,需要综合考虑延迟优化与安全隔离。建议采用Overlay网络模型建立跨VPS的虚拟二层网络,配合Calico等CNI插件实现东西向流量管控。对于中美间的容器通信,可通过WireGuard建立加密隧道,实测显示相比传统VPN方案能降低30%的传输延迟。值得注意的是,AWS Lightsail、Linode等主流VPS服务商现已原生支持Kubernetes集群部署,这为多区域容器编排提供了基础设施保障。如何平衡网络性能与成本?采用智能DNS解析配合区域化容器副本是最佳实践方案。
容器镜像的跨国加速与版本控制策略
海外节点拉取镜像速度直接影响部署效率,建立分级镜像仓库体系至关重要。核心方案包括:在亚太、欧美等主要区域部署镜像缓存节点,使用Harbor搭建私有Registry并启用P2P分发功能。某金融科技公司的实测数据显示,新加坡VPS拉取经香港节点缓存的镜像比直连总部仓库快8倍。版本控制方面推荐采用GitOps工作流,每当代码仓库触发CI/CD流程时,自动生成带地域标签的镜像版本(如app-v1.2-us-west),这种细粒度控制能有效避免不同法规区域间的配置冲突。
容器化部署的安全加固实践
海外VPS环境面临更严峻的安全威胁,容器部署需实施特殊防护措施。基础防护层包括:强制启用Content Trust镜像签名验证、配置AppArmor或Seccomp安全配置文件、限制容器root权限。针对GDPR等合规要求,建议对欧洲节点容器单独部署审计日志收集器,所有敏感操作记录加密后回传至中心日志系统。网络层面需配置细粒度的NetworkPolicy,仅允许德国节点的支付容器访问法兰克福数据库。你知道吗?在容器运行时加入Falco等运行时安全监控工具,可实时阻断90%以上的异常行为。
成本优化的多区域容器编排方案
混合使用不同规格的海外VPS能显著降低容器化部署成本。核心策略包括:将计算密集型服务部署在性价比高的地区(如赫尔辛基节点价格比伦敦低40%),通过Kubernetes的NodeAffinity规则确保关键业务Pod分配到高性能节点。自动伸缩方案建议结合地域流量特征,东南亚区域采用定时扩展策略应对电商高峰,欧美区域则基于HPA(Horizontal Pod Autoscaler)实现动态调整。监控方面推荐配置Prometheus+Thanos的多集群监控体系,统一收集全球节点的容器指标数据,这对识别资源浪费非常有效。
容器化部署的灾备与迁移演练
跨国业务连续性要求严格的容器灾备方案,需建立跨洲的备份恢复机制。关键技术包括:使用Velero定期备份整个Kubernetes集群状态,将快照存储于对象存储的多个区域(如同时保留在AWS新加坡和法兰克福)。迁移测试时建议采用蓝绿部署策略,先在加拿大节点启动新版本容器,验证无误后再逐步替换澳大利亚生产环境。特别提醒:对于有数据本地化要求的国家(如俄罗斯),务必验证容器内应用的数据处理逻辑是否符合当地法规,这能避免90%的合规风险。
容器化技术为海外VPS应用程序部署提供了革命性的解决方案,通过标准化封装、智能编排和全球镜像分发,企业能够快速构建跨地域的弹性服务架构。实施过程中需重点关注网络优化、安全合规和成本控制三大维度,结合自动化工具链实现高效的全球化应用交付。随着Serverless容器服务的普及,未来海外业务部署将变得更加敏捷和智能。